Union City Radio: 7:15am daily WPFW-FM 89.3 FM; click here to hear today's report NoVA Labor Delegation to UAW Picket Line in Dublin: Fri, April 23, 12pm – 1pm 5110 Cougar Trail Road, Dublin VA More than 3,000 UAW Local 2069 members at the Volvo truck assembly plant in Dublin, VA, went on strike on Saturday. NoVA Labor is contributing to the strike fund and sending a delegation Friday morning to join the picket line. RSVP if you are able to go. This plant is the largest manufacturer of Volvo tractor-trailer trucks in the world.
